[SINGAPORE ] A train fault in Clementi held up thousands of commuters heading for work in town Thursday (Oct 15) morning on the East-west MRT line.
Operator SMRT tweeted that trains were moving slower than usual towards the east, and that travel time between Clementi and Queenstown would take 15 minutes more or so. Later, it revised the delay to 20 minutes.
